surprised at the ease of use in some areas like bedroom (thought i'd be up against the bed just walking through but even have room for a computer on a trolley in there) and bathroom, which is well more spacious than others i've lived with. hallway is tight at 700mm odd. carrying large box of crap through it = crabwalking to avoid losing knuckle meat.

knocked my hip on the kitchen bench corner once.

i'm quietly stoked about it all though, and it should get better once i'm actually using the lounge end, as it's currently full of timber 'n' junk.

 

interesting getting used to the main deck door that opens into the prevailing howler of a northerly, and the brain systems required to go in and out of the place without losing a door, a pain of glass, or all of the paperwork on the drawing table.

had the door slam both open and closed in the same wind, wellington life as usual.

all the rubbish from my trailer which wasn't rocks is now circling the property.

 

keeping the deck-side container shutter open which blocks the north end of the deck off completely changes things significantly, i left socks on the deck and they didnt even budge. with the shutter closed/deck open the socks would be in Yoeddy's yard by now.
